During review of the reporting branch I noticed the SQL linting rules in Quartermill no longer match what CI enforces. Locally, keyword casing and trailing-comma checks are disabled, so files pass on developers' machines and then fail in the pipeline, which is generating noise and rubber-stamped overrides. Someone appears to have edited the repo-level lint file without updating the shared baseline. Please verify the diff against the canonical settings, which for the record are the following.

config for tawip-bajof:
DRUAEL_HOST=druael.lumicsys.internal
DRUAEL_PORT=5432

Handover — Top Floor Quiet Room

Priya, the quiet room on level 9 at Calder House is now bookable again after the ventilation fix. Please keep the blinds down until the glare film arrives, and log any booking clashes with facilities. The door lock was rekeyed on Tuesday, so use the new code below.

badge for fajog-fahap: bdg-G-50

Ticket BRV-2214: Vault for idempotency key salts is locked after three failed unseal attempts.

Context for future maintainers: the Copperfield payments service derives idempotency keys for payment retries from a salt stored in the Brevane vault. With the vault sealed, retries fall back to raw request hashes, which is safe but weakens dedup across gateway failovers. Resolution steps: rotate the salt after unsealing, replay the quarantined retries, close this ticket. The vault accepts the recovery passphrase:

vault phrase of fafop-hahop = ralys-kasion-normir-belix-silys-fendor

# Service Accounts: String Extraction

The `extract-i18n` script pulls translatable strings from all Bramblewick repos and pushes them to the Glossa service. It runs under the `i18n-extractor` service account. Do not run it under your personal account; Glossa rate-limits individual users aggressively. The account has write access to the staging catalog only. Set the token in your shell before invoking the script. The current staging token is below.

API key for kahap-kafog: zpat15_6qzxZ7YR8aDwjmp